AADOCR/CADR Joseph Lister Award for New Investigators

Supported by Johnson & Johnson Consumer Inc.

The AADOCR/CADR Joseph Lister Award for New Investigators is managed by the American Association for Dental, Oral & Craniofacial Research (AADOCR) and supported by Johnson & Johnson Consumer Inc. This Awards Competition was created to award young investigators in the American and Canadian Divisions of the IADR with original research in oral disease prevention or oral health promotion.

The two winners of the competition at the AADOCR/CADR Annual Meeting & Exhibition, will go on to compete in the IADR Joseph Lister Award for New Investigators.

Award Prize/Recognition

1st Place: $5,000 + $3,000 travel stipend; 2nd Place: $3,000 + $3,000 travel stipend; $500 to each of the six runners up

Eligibility
  • New investigators within 10 years of their first academic appointment
  • Candidates must be a current full member of the AADOCR
